Rittal AX and KX enclosures
The new Rittal AX and KX enclosures are embedded within digital processes, making for simpler, faster assembly and component installation, greater flexibility and enhanced safety.
Rittal provides effective support for the entire value chain for the production of panels and switchgear, from engineering to ordering automation. Its digital product twin delivers high-quality data for the entire design, configuration and manufacturing process.
QR codes allow all parts to be precisely identified and assigned. With the launch of the AX and KX, the new compact and small enclosures are now an integral part of this approach.
The AX and KX are made in Haiger at the worlds most advanced manufacturing plant. The highly automated manufacturing processes, in conjunction with the neighbouring distribution centre, enable seamless order fulfilment, guaranteeing ongoing availability of standard products and accessories.
The two latest additions to the Rittal enclosure portfolio offer customers improved features, and new opportunities for value creation.
Time savings begin with delivery, as panels can be removed individually and there is no need for the usual disassembly work. It is also easier to install doors and cam locks, and typically without the need for tools.
The wall mounting bracket can now be quickly screwed into place from the outside of the enclosure – and without impacting the protection rating. This also substantially reduces the risk of damage during transit as the brackets can be attached on-site at the final destination.
A further advantage is the ampler space available compared to their predecessors. The increasing number of sensors and actuators being deployed in the switch gear industry is, in turn, raising the quantity of cables to be housed. The new enclosures modular designs, improved cut-outs and larger gland plates create on average a third more space for cables.
In addition, integrated locators in the side panels enable simple, precise and time-saving incorporation of the interior installation rails. As the rails also make use of 25mm spacing, it is possible to use accessories such as lights or terminal blocks from the VX25 portfolio, allowing a smaller parts inventory, and there is no need for machining, such as drilling etc.
